Entre dos aguas, first issued in France in 1975, was a compilation LP that presented Paco de Lucía's greatest hits up to that point, obviously including the title tune, an iconic rumba that brought the flamenco guitarist's name to a wider audience. The album includes a variety of musical compositions, some of which are rooted in the flamenco tradition, while others are in line with the style popularly known as "Nuevo Flamenco," which was emerging at the end of the 1960s.
